What is an Online Drugstore?
An online pharmacy-- often described as a web drug store or e-pharmacy-- is a digital storefront where customers can order prescription medications, OTC drugs, medical devices, and individual care products via the internet. These platforms vary from the digital extensions of massive, brick-and-mortar retail pharmacy chains to completely online-only entities that run fulfillment centers nationwide.
How Prescription Fulfillment Works Online
The process of getting a prescription filled digitally typically follows these actions:
- Consultation or Diagnosis: The patient checks out a conventional doctor or uses a telehealth service to get a medical diagnosis and prescription.
- Prescription Transfer: The recommending physician electronically sends the prescription straight to the online pharmacy of the client's option, or the client submits a physical prescription.
- Confirmation: Licensed pharmacists at the online center examine the prescription for security, dosage, and prospective drug interactions.
- Processing and Shipping: The medication is safely packaged and delivered to the consumer's address through mail or courier service.

Potential Risks and How to Avoid Rogue Sites
While the advantages are significant, the digital health care area likewise brings in malicious actors. Rogue online drug stores typically offer unapproved, expired, or counterfeit medications, positioning serious health risks to customers.
Red Flags of Unsafe Online Pharmacies
- No Requirement for a Prescription: If an online platform offers to sell prescription-only drugs without needing a valid prescription from a certified doctor, it is unlawful and harmful.
- Lack of Contact Information: Legitimate pharmacies supply a physical address and a working customer care telephone number. Rogue sites typically rely solely on anonymous contact types.
- Deep Discounts That Seem Too Good to Be True: Unusually low rates are a timeless trademark of fake or substandard medications.
- No Licensed Pharmacist Available: Safe drug stores constantly make a licensed pharmacist available to respond to client questions.
How to Verify a Legitimate Online Drugstore
Consumers need to always perform due diligence before turning over personal and medical information. Relied on verification methods include:
- Check for Credentials: In the United States, try to find the VIPPS (Verified Internet Pharmacy Practice Sites) seal or verification from the National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P).
- Confirm Licensure: Check with your state's board of pharmacy to ensure the online entity is accredited to deliver medications to your state.
- Look for Secure Connections: Ensure the website URL starts with
https://and includes a padlock icon, showing that your payment and medical information are secured.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are online pharmacies safe to use?
Yes, offered you utilize a legitimate, recognized, and certified online drug store. Always validate the credentials of the platform and ensure they need a legitimate prescription for illegal Prescription-Free Drugs and prescription-only medications.
2. Can I use my health insurance with an online pharmacy?
Most significant online drug stores accept a large variety of health insurance strategies, Medicare, and Medicaid. Throughout the checkout process, you can generally input your insurance coverage details just as you would at a physical pharmacy.
3. How are prescription medications shipped securely?
Genuine online pharmacies plan medications firmly to protect them from extreme temperatures, light, and physical damage. Temperature-sensitive medications (like insulin) are shipped in specialized insulated packaging with gel packs.
